Squirrel

From Liberty Unleashed Wiki
(Difference between revisions)
Jump to: navigation, search
m (Updated the urls)
m
Line 9: Line 9:
 
== Links ==
 
== Links ==
 
'''Server-side Scripting'''
 
'''Server-side Scripting'''
* [[squirrel/Server/Functions|Functions]]
+
* [[Squirrel/Server/Functions|Functions]]
* [[squirrel/Server/Events|Events]]
+
* [[Squirrel/Server/Events|Events]]
* [[squirrel/Server/Constants|Constants]]
+
* [[Squirrel/Server/Constants|Constants]]
 +
* [[Modules|Modules]]
 +
 
 
'''Client-side Scripting'''
 
'''Client-side Scripting'''
* [[squirrel/Client/Functions|Functions]]
+
* [[Squirrel/Client/Functions|Functions]]
* [[squirrel/Client/Events|Events]]
+
* [[Squirrel/Client/Events|Events]]
* [[squirrel/Client/Constants|Constants]]
+
* [[Squirrel/Client/Constants|Constants]]
 +
 
 
'''General'''
 
'''General'''
*[[squirrel/Script_Types|Script Types]]
+
*[[Squirrel/Script_Types|Script Types]]
*[[squirrel/SquirrelClasses|Squirrel Classes]]
+
*[[Squirrel/SquirrelClasses|Squirrel Classes]]
*[[squirrel/Tutorials|Scripting Tutorials / Documentation]]
+
*[[Squirrel/Tutorials|Scripting Tutorials / Documentation]]

Revision as of 16:00, 4 July 2010

Introduction

Squirrel is a high level imperative/OO programming language, designed to be a powerful scripting tool that fits in the size, memory bandwidth, and real-time requirements of applications like games.

Squirrel is inspired by languages like Python, Javascript and expecially Lua

Squirrel's syntax is similar to C/C++/Java etc... but the language has a very dynamic nature like Python/Lua.

Links

Server-side Scripting

Client-side Scripting

General

Personal tools
Namespaces

Variants
Actions
Navigation
scripting
Toolbox